Owen Pappoe

American football player (born 2000) From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Owen Pappoe (born September 29, 2000) is an American professional football linebacker for the Arizona Cardinals of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the Auburn Tigers before being selected by the Cardinals in the fifth round of the 2023 NFL draft.

Early life

Pappoe attended Grayson High School in Loganville, Georgia.[1][2] As a senior, he had 121 tackles.[3] He played in the 2019 Under Armour All-America Game. A five-star recruit, Pappoe committed to Auburn University to play college football.[4][5][6] He is of Liberian descent.[7]

College career

Pappoe entered his true freshman season at Auburn in 2019 as a starter.[8][9] He started all 13 games, recording 49 tackles and two sacks.[10][11] He returned to Auburn as a starter his sophomore year in 2020 and recorded 93 tackles and 4 sacks.[12] Due to injuries, Pappoe only appeared in 5 games for Auburn in 2021.[13]

Professional career

Pappoe was selected by the Arizona Cardinals in the fifth round, 168 overall, of the 2023 NFL draft.[16]
